LESSON 5: DIAGNOSIS 5-45 Battery Diagnostic System (BDS) Battery Module and Diagnosing a battery module or sense lead fault can be of critical importance when a vehicle is brought in for service. • It is important to note that a single bad module or single sense lead will not usually illuminate any of the warning lights in the instrument cluster. • However, if signals from five or more modules are lost, an emergency power off (EPO) condition will occur, which will result in a power limit light illumination, no charging, and a vehicle shutdown. Because all the batteries in the battery pack are wired in series, a bad module may cause a significant loss of range. Because of this series arrangement, one weak module limits the energy output of the whole pack. However, sometimes the symptoms may not be very apparent. Symptoms of module failure can vary depending on the severity of the failure. • For example, if a module’s capacity is only slightly lower than the other modules in the pack, the vehicle’s range may only be decreased slightly. • If the customer never runs the battery pack below 40 or 50% state of charge (SOC), they may not notice any decrease in vehicle range. • However, DTC C1671 (BATTERY VOLTAGE OUT OF RANGE) will be stored in the BCM’s memory. If an individual module’s capacity is significantly lower than the other modules of the battery pack, its failure can cause a significant decrease in vehicle range that will be readily apparent to most customers. • It should be noted that weak battery modules tend to occur one at a time. • A single battery sense lead failure will usually have no symptoms at all. As with a bad module, no warning light in the instrument cluster will illuminate, and the only way you may become aware of the failure is that a DTC 1671 will be stored in the BCM’s memory. • The rule for a sense lead failure is that a bad sense lead will cause a fault to be indicated in two modules. |
